AM Weather Brief: Tuesday 5/7/19

ANOTHER NICE ONE TODAY

While it won't be as sunny as Monday was, a nice spring day will unfold today. A cool front is sliding in from the north although most of the showers are BEHIND the front and I expect the raindrops to stay to our north today.

Temperatures will be tricky today with the front sliding in. Areas north of I-80 will see temperatures largely in the 60s but southern areas can have readings that will be comparable to Monday's balmy values.

THURSDAY/FRIDAY: UNSETTLED

A sluggish cold front will impact the area late Thursday into Friday. Ahead of it, a warm and even somewhat humid day Thursday. There could be a shower at anytime; thunder is most likely late in the day. The ingredients for severe weather are not likely to come together around here and the Storm Prediction Center does not have us in a risk category at this point.

MOTHER'S DAY WEEKEND

A cool but dry start to the weekend seems likely. Showers will be possible Sunday. A cool weekend is on the way with temperatures at least a few degrees below-average each day.

ON THIS DATE

30 years ago: On May 7, 1989 the day started with 0.3" of snow. The high was just 47. Later that day, Michael Jordan hit "The Shot" and The Bulls eliminated the Cavs in the 1st round of the NBA Playoffs.
